It will be an atmosphere of reverence and celebration tomorrow evening as internationally renowned gospel artiste Kevin Downswell and premier telecoms company, LIME join forces to stage the launch of the singer’s latest album, The Search Continues.
The launch scheduled for the Eastwood Park New Testament Church of God will see Kevin Downswell performing songs from the album including his hit single ‘If It’s Not You’. Downswell, who had made his mark in the music industry, is never shy when it comes to winning souls, and his new album furthers that mission.
According to Downswell he has grown tremendously both spiritually and vocally since his first album.
“This takes my ministry to the next level. My new album has 18 tracks, five of which are collaborations with fellow artistes like Papa San, Prodigal, Ryan Mark and it is also a great improvement in production quality over the first one” he adds.
Danny Browne, Stephen Stewart and Dwain ‘Wiya’ Campbell are among the top notch producers featured on the album, with all tracks written by Downswell.
Other artistes including Mark, Dr Carlene Davis and Lubert Levy will be making special appearances at the launch.
Grace Silvera, Regional VP for Marketing & Corporate Communications says “We are very delighted to be able to join Kevin on this mission. For us he represents a beacon of light for a new generation and a unifying force for our nation. We also commend him on the completion of his second album The Search Continues.”
According to Downswell’s manager, Wendell Lawrence, the launch ‘takes the experience of introducing a new album to the market to a new level and it goes beyond the traditional, paid, single event launch and is in response to overwhelming demand outside of Kingston for the experience to be extended to the rural areas’.
Stops in Mandeville, Negril, Portland, Montego Bay and St. Ann are scheduled as part of the island-wide tour over the next two months.
